The House. - A very well presented two bedroom house located in a popular residential setting. The light, bright accommodation has been extended on the ground floor and highlights an open living area with stunning kitchen and adjacent utility room. Further benefits include the two double bedrooms served by a modern bathroom. Outside is a generous east facing rear garden, whilst a block paved driveway to the front provides off road parking for two vehicles. Orchard Road is conveniently located to take advantage of all of Burgess Hill's comprehensive facilities.

The Ground Floor. - The enclosed entrance porch has a slate floor with glazed door into the entrance hall with a staircase to the first floor and wood flooring. The open plan living area has a window to the front, feature fireplace, storage cupboard and incorporates an area presently being used as an office with wood flooring throughout. This opens onto the stunning kitchen/dining room and the kitchen fitted with a comprehensive range of wall and floor units complimented with worksurfaces, fitted appliances, tiled floor and a window overlooking the rear. The dining area offers space for a table and chairs, wood flooring and has a sliding patio door onto the rear garden. The adjoining utility room area has integrated appliances as well as a door leading out onto the covered lobby with access to the front and rear.

The First Floor. - The staircase leads up to the landing on the first floor. The main bedroom is a good size double, has a window to the front, exposed floorboards and a large storage cupboard. The second bedroom is also a double with exposed floorboards and a window overlooking the rear. Both bedrooms are served by a modern fitted bathroom with a white suite.

Gardens And Parking. - To the front of the property is a block paved driveway affording off road parking for two vehicles. There is a generous enclosed rear garden with areas of lawn and paved patio relieved by mature shrubs and trees. There is also a garden shed and gated access to the rear.

Further Attributes. - Further attributes include gas central heating and double glazing.

Location. - Orchard Road is located in the heart of Burgess Hill. The location is incredibly convenient being within walking distance of Gattons Infant School, Southway Junior School and the highly regarded St Pauls Catholic College (11-18 years). Locally there is a Tesco Express Convenience Store and Day Lewis Pharmacy. For more extensive shopping, Burgess Hill offers a choice of three supermarkets in the form of Waitrose, Tesco and Lidl and the town centre is around a 15 minute walk. The beautiful St Johns Park is around a 10 minute walk and boasts open space with a play park, skate park and hosts cricket matches throughout the summer. The 17th century Woolpack pub is nearby and provides a lovely beer garden and a fine Sunday Roast. For rail connections, the town offers two mainline stations. Burgess Hill Station is less than a mile distant and provides regular services to London (Victoria/London Bridge in 50 mins), Gatwick Airport and Brighton.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
